Distribution Patterns of Linolenic Acid Plants in China and Its Relationship with Climate and Geographical Factors

    Abstract:

    There were about 816 species linolenic acid plant resources which belong to 446 genera and 116 families in China,and their oil and linolenic acid contents of seeds were higher than 10%.In this paper,distribution patterns of linolenic acid plant resources in China and its relationship with climatic and geographical factors were investigated based on flora listsin largescale,coupled with principal component analysis.The results show that:1)Labiatae,Euphorbiaceae,Fabaceae,Rosaceae,Brassicaceae and Cucurbitaceae families have abundant linolenic acid plant resource species.2)The region species richness of linolenic acid resource plants showed trend of descend around a center (the Southwestern China).3)The altitude species richness showed unimodal pattern that increased first and then decreased with the increase of altitude,with the maximum value appeared at the height of about 900 m.4)The climate factors significantly affected the distribution of linolenic acid plant resources.The relative humidity,annual average temperature and annual precipitation,were positively associated with species richness.In addition,there were negative correlations between species richness and Latitude,annual radiation quantity,mean altitude.5)China was divided into 10 distribution areas of linolenic acid resource plants by cluster analysis.Above results partly revealed the distribution characteristics of linolenic acid resource plants in China.
